St Lawrence Catholic Primary is a co-ed Catholic school in Derrimut with a progressive, inquiry-led approach centred on faith and pastoral care. The school offers challenge-based learning and Indonesian language, plus dedicated support for learning diversity. It's known for strong leadership programs and appeals to families wanting an active, questioning classroom culture alongside Catholic values.

St Lawrence Catholic Primary School has an overall SchoolRank score of 55.3/100, rated "Average". This score is calculated from academic results, student growth, wellbeing, extracurricular programs, and value for money. Academically, the school scores 58/100, indicating moderate performance relative to other Australian schools. The school's ICSEA (Index of Community Socio-Educational Advantage) is 1043, above the national average of 1,000.
In 2025 NAPLAN testing at St Lawrence Catholic Primary School, Year 3 students averaged 412 across the tested NAPLAN domains, in line with the national average of 407 for that year level, and Year 5 students averaged 497, in line with the national average of 490 for that year level. Relative to national year-level averages, the school's strongest domain is Reading. National averages are specific to each year level, because NAPLAN scores are scaled so older year levels score higher, a school-wide average can't be compared with a single national figure.
St Lawrence Catholic Primary School is a small catholic primary school with approximately 454 students. It offers education for years Prep-6. As a catholic school, enrolment typically involves an application process. Contact the school directly for enrolment criteria, waiting lists, and open day information.
St Lawrence Catholic Primary School has a student-to-teacher ratio of 15.0:1. This is around the national average of approximately 14:1, meaning class sizes are typical for Australian schools. Support staff make up 39% of the workforce, providing additional learning assistance and pastoral care. The student attendance rate is 92%, which is strong.
St Lawrence Catholic Primary School is located in Derrimut, VIC, classified as a major cities school. With an ICSEA of 1043 (66th percentile), the school community's socio-educational advantage is around the national average. ICSEA measures the educational advantage of a school's community, not the school's quality, a lower ICSEA school with strong academic scores may indicate particularly effective teaching.
